Designed as the flagship of the range, the Q7 embodies Sire?s contemporary approach: precise craftsmanship, selected components, and meticulous finishes. The revisited double cutaway offers exemplary playability and excellent balance whether seated or standing. The TS finish highlights the grain of the flamed maple top without compromising the organic responsiveness of a mahogany body and a set neck that promote sustain.

Mahogany provides robust lows and full-bodied mids, while the ebony fingerboard enhances attack and note clarity. The flamed maple veneer top elevates aesthetics and adds a touch of brightness. The two Sire LC Q humbuckers (dual coil) deliver a wide spectrum: bright cleans, dynamic crunch, and generous gain, shaped by the 5-position selector and straightforward electronics (volume/tone). The Wilkinson vibrato offers smooth action, and the locking tuners secure tuning even during intense effects. The 25" / 635 mm scale length provides moderate tension ideal for bending, and the 10" / 254 mm radius balances chord comfort with solo precision.
